Which of the inequalities represents the statement "the absolute value of the difference of x and y is greater than 5"?
anzhelika [568]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

The absolute value of the difference of x and y is represented by subtracting y from x and taking the absolute value of the entire expression; the correct answer is |x - y| > 5.
